用木薯液化滤液对木薯粉调浆进行浓醪酒精发酵工艺研究  被引量:3

摘  要:研究用木薯液化滤液对木薯粉调浆进行浓醪酒精发酵的工艺条件。主要利用α-淀粉酶对木薯浆进行液化、过滤处理,重点考察液化时固液比、保温时间、pH值、酶用量等因素对木薯粉液化得率的影响。再用液化滤液对木薯粉调浆进行浓醪酒精发酵试验,考察发酵醪液在整个发酵过程中物料流动性能及发酵效果。结果表明木薯浆液化的固液比为1∶11,pH值为6.2,在90℃以上保温75min,液化酶用量为15U/g。在此工艺条件下木薯粉液化固形物得率为85.10%。使用不同比例液化液对木薯粉调浆至初始总糖为25.5%(w/v)进行浓醪酒精发酵,发酵醪酒精度均达15.0%vol以上。结论:利用木薯液化滤液对木薯粉调浆进行浓醪酒精发酵,发酵醪在发酵过程的流动性增加50%,能够顺利进行浓醪酒精发酵。High-gravity fermentation technology of ethanol produced with filtrate of hydrolysed cassava and cassava powder was studied. Cassava was liquefied with a-amylase was and filtration. Effects of ratios of solid to liquid ratio, treating time, pH value and amount of enzyme application on yield of hydrolysed cassava were investigated. Fluidity and effect of fermentation during ethanol fermentation with filtrate of hydrolysed cassava and cassava powder was evaluated. The results indicated that yield of liquefaction of cassava was 85.10% under the optimum conditions, which were pH value 6.2, ratios of solid to liquid by 1:11, incubation 75min under the temperature above 90~C with addition of enzyrne at 15U/g. Concentration of ethanol in fermented broth reached 15.0%vol, when total sugar content of cassava broth was adjusted to 25.5%(w/v). Conclusion: fluidity of broth in- creased by 50% when prepare with filtrate of hydrolysed cassava and Cassava powder, which could assure ethanol high-gravity fermentation.
